Taj InnerCircle revamps: Platinum tier arrives, perks quietly vanish
Taj InnerCircle adds a fourth Platinum tier and night-count qualification, but drops complimentary spouse stays and spa/room discounts while moving from a fixed redemption chart to a dynamic one.
Taj InnerCircle got its revamp today, and the press-release version is all upside: a shiny new Platinum tier on top of the existing three, qualification by night count, no blackout dates, and online redemption at last.
Now read the fine print. Complimentary spouse and companion stays: gone. Spa and room-rate discounts: gone. And the fixed redemption chart — the thing that told you exactly what your points bought — is now dynamic, which means your points buy less at exactly the properties you actually want, when you actually want them.
Call it what it is: a devaluation wearing a tier upgrade as a costume. The wins (no blackouts, online redemption) are real but procedural; the losses are hard benefits with rupee value attached.
